A Graduate Certificate in Battery Management Best Practices equips professionals with the advanced knowledge and skills necessary to excel in the rapidly growing field of energy storage. This intensive program focuses on optimizing battery performance, safety, and lifecycle management.
Learning outcomes include a comprehensive understanding of battery chemistries (lithium-ion, solid-state, etc.), thermal management techniques, state-of-charge estimation, battery modeling and simulation, and sophisticated diagnostics. Students will also develop expertise in battery pack design, manufacturing processes, and relevant safety standards.
The program duration is typically designed to be completed within a year, allowing for flexible scheduling to accommodate working professionals. The curriculum integrates both theoretical knowledge and practical application through case studies and potentially hands-on projects involving battery systems and testing equipment.
